Keep it up, you're going in the right direction.. On the F-Sport springs, many have said it feels stock, just a tad stiffer. The drop is minimal, but it keeps good ride quality. I just recently installed, H&R sport springs and it feels pretty much stock to me for the ride quality, so with the F-sport springs it shouldn't be much different.
Keep it up, you're going in the right direction.. On the F-Sport springs, many have said it feels stock, just a tad stiffer. The drop is minimal, but it keeps good ride quality. I just recently installed, H&R sport springs and it feels pretty much stock to me for the ride quality, so with the F-sport springs it shouldn't be much different.
I went with F-Sport because I saw photos of the "drop" and to me it's perfect and more importantly my dealer won't void the warranty. (They're installing it as well)
